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Элективный курс системы счисления.docx
Скачиваний:
52
Добавлен:
21.05.2015
Размер:
116.48 Кб
Скачать

Логические функции и Интернет

При поиске информации в Интернете используется язык запросов , позволяющий искать информацию с помощью логических функций. Язык запросов состоит из слов или фраз и специальных команд, которые конкретизируют задачу поиска.

Примеры команд языка запросов.

OR ( | ) - команда «или», обозначающая, что хотя бы одно из двух слов, между которыми она стоит, должно быть в документе. Запрос «права OR человек» - будут найдены документы, содержащие или права или человек.

AND ( & ) - команда «и», определяющая, что оба слова, между которыми она стоит, должны присутствовать в документе. Запрос «права & человек» - будут найдены только те документы, где одновременно упоминаются и права и человек.

NOT - команда «не», указывает, что в найденном документе должно обязательно содержаться слово, стоящее перед этой командой, и не должно присутствовать слово, стоящее после нее. Запрос «права NOT человек» - будут найдены только документы, где упоминается о правах, и ничего о человеке.

Логические операции в электронных таблицах

В электронных таблицах ECXEL определены несколько операций: И, ИЛИ, ЕСЛИ-ТО ИНАЧЕ, (следование), НЕ.

Логическая функция И

Синтаксис И (ВЫСК1,ВЫСК2,...)

Здесь и далее (ВЫСК1,ВЫСК2,...)- это от 1 до 30 проверяемых условий, которые могут иметь значение либо ИСТИНА, либо ЛОЖЬ.

Пример 12

  • И(ИСТИНА; ИСТИНА) равняется ИСТИНА

  • И(ИСТИНА; ЛОЖЬ) равняется ЛОЖЬ

  • И(2+2=4; 2+3=5) равняется ИСТИНА

Логическая функция ИЛИ

Синтаксис ИЛИ(ВЫСК1,ВЫСК2,...)..)

Пример 13

  • ИЛИ(ИСТИНА;ЛОЖЬ) равняется ИСТИНА

  • ИЛИ(1+6=1;2+6=5) равняется ЛОЖЬ

Логическая функция НЕ

Меняет на противоположное логическое значение своего аргумента.

Синтаксис НЕ(ВЫСК)

Пример 14

  • НЕ(ЛОЖЬ) равняется ИСТИНА

  • НЕ(1+1=2) равняется ЛОЖЬ

Логическая функция ЕСЛИ

Возвращает одно значение, если заданное условие при вычислении дает значение ИСТИНА, и другое значение, если ЛОЖЬ.

Функция ЕСЛИ используется для условной проверки значений и формул.

Синтаксис ЕСЛИ(ВЫСК; значение_если_истина; значение_если_ложь)

Пример 15

В следующем примере, если значение ячейки A1=10, то лог_выражение имеет значение ИСТИНА и вычисляется сумма для ячеек B1:B5. В противном случае, лог_выражение имеет значение ЛОЖЬ и возвращается пустой текст (“НЕВЕРНО”.

ЕСЛИ(A1=10;СУММ(B1:B5); “НЕВЕРНО”)

Практические задания

  1. Привести примеры высказываний, и примеры предложений, не являющихся высказываниями.

  2. Привести примеры истинных и ложных высказываний на естественном и формализованном языке, связанных с вашей специальностью.

  3. Для слов омонимов КОСА, КЛЮЧ, КОРЕНЬ, АУДИТОРИЯ – привести примеры подмены понятий с различным смыслом этих слов.

  4. Привести примеры несовместимых высказываний (закон противоречия).

  5. Привести примеры высказываний для закона «Исключенного третьего»

  6. Подстановкой проверить закон противоречия, закон исключенного третьего и идемпотенции.

  7. Доказать с помощью таблиц истинности правила де Моргана

  8. Сколько строк следовало заполнить в таблице истинности для задачи про нарушителя движения?

  9. Привести примеры записи логических функций в электронных таблицах ECXEL для высказываний на формализованном языке математики.